Telefon Tel Aviv - Immolate Yourself [BPitch Control]

Brand new album from the duo. A bit darker than I was expecting, but overall a good release. Fits in with Ellen's label's sound decently. The last track (also the title track) is definitely my favorite and a fitting end for the album.

http://www.discogs.com/Telefon-Tel-...release/1605970

Tracklisting:
1 The Birds (6:39)
2 Your Mouth (4:09)
3 M (3:42)
4 Helen Of Troy (3:12)
5 Mostly Translucent (4:16)
6 Stay Away From Being Maybe (4:24)
7 I Made A Tree On The Wold (4:40)
8 Your Every Idol (4:40)
9 You Are The Worst Thing In The World (4:44)
10 Immolate Yourself (5:39)
